Abstract

ESTRUCTURAS DE BARRAS TELESCOPICAS DE DOS PIEZAS DESCONECTABLES DE FORMA SELECTIVA Y A DISTANCIA. CONSTAN DE UN EXTREMO ALARGADO Y DE LA BARRA-GUIA, INTERCONECTADOS MEDIANTE ACOPLADORES TIPO ARAÑA DESCONECTABLES DE FORMA SELECTIVA SITUADOS DENTRO DEL RECIPIENTE DE ALTA PRESION A UN REACTOR DE AGUA A PRESION Y EN CORRESPONDENCIA CON MEDIOS DE ARRASTRE. LAS PARTES DE BARRAS-GUIA PASAN A LO LARGO DE LA CALANDRA Y SE ACOPLAN EN LOS ACOPLADORES DESCONECTABLES DE LOS EXTREMOS CORRESPONDIENTES, Y TIENEN LA SUFICIENTE LONGITUD DE EJE PARA PERMANECER ACOPLADAS EN TAL POSICION CON LOS MEDIOS DE ARRASTRE CORRESPONDIENTES. LOS ACOPLADORES PERMITEN EL MOVIMIENTO SUBACUATICO DE LA CALANDRA Y DE LAS PARTES-GUIA DURANTE LAS OPERACIONES DE MONTAJE Y DESMONTAJE.
